Celine Blossom Tote

| 8 Comments
Celine_BlossomMedTote.jpgceline_blossom_model.jpg

Here is a bag that looks way better being walked around, it has a total young hip vibe if you dress it down and maybe even a little frayed (I don't do ripped jeans but that's the idea). As a matter of fact, this strategy is a great way to fight the recession. You get a really great bag like this, or another one that is slightly serious (but it has to be classic) and you dress like a bum and voila you are now super model Agyness Deyn. Although the price of this might be counter indicative to my plan. It has a really cool engineered look with the chunky hardware, which I normally do not like, but it is working for me because it isn't all over and the balls make it feminine, whereas if they were nuts and bolts a la Zac Posen then it isn't. The tote is an essential so it should stay classic but it also needs to have a presence and this one definitely makes you take notice. At Celine Blossom Medium Tote for $2050.

Christian Louboutin Geneva Braided Tote

| 8 Comments

christianlouboutin_geneva_braid.pngchristianlouboutin_geneva_dots.png

I am becoming quite the fawning fan of Louboutin bags now that he is putting his magical touches on them. The simple but bold design is truly original, it is braided on one side and perforated dots on the other side! It is not heavy handed or gimmicky in any way, it's feminine, distinctive and functional on top of it! The 2 loose pockets on the ends are incredibly useful and the wide band strap will stay on and be comfortable. There is nothing more chic than a simple design that has just enough of oomph. The nude is THE color of the season, unless of course you are into 80's neon, then street sign yellow is for you, but this bag in the nude is perfect for showing off the details. At Luisaviaroma for $1230. Pretty reasonable considering his shoes are around the same price.

Maia N Spring 2009 - Bibi Croc and Ostrich Bowling

| 7 Comments
maian_bibicroc.jpgmaian_ostrichbowling.jpg

Maia N is really making a name for herself with a very strong Spring 2009 collection. I swore that I was not going to buy anymore bags for a while but after seeing these beauties, I may need to un-swear. I have an easy justification - these are definite classic collection worthy pieces that will last for generations. I'm over purple but that is a personal preference because it is still a very strong color. I just love the simple shape of this frame that has absolutely no other details except the beautiful croc! The Bibi frame croc is $7400.

The one that I actually will end up buying is the Ostrich Bowling bag. The bowling style is making a fierce comeback, it is a very easy style for everyday and the shape is functional. All that is basic and boring until you add in the ostrich! This is the only bag you will need, especially in this camel color. Oh, I don't think anyone can talk me out of this one. It is $5000 which sounds a bit steep but this is something that will last a lifetime. And did I mention this will be the only bag I'll be buying? ;-) To order, email Joanne at Maia N. You can get custom orders of these bags in other colors as well.
